Police arrest proclaimed offenders

BATTAGRAM: Police here on Sunday claimed to have arrested two proclaimed offenders and two drug peddlers.

A police official said that Banna police arrested two proclaimed offenders Naeem Ullah and Nasar Shah who were wanted in a double murder case.

He said that an Afghan national named Bilal, currently residing in Khandar village, was arrested with over two kilogrammes of hashish in the limits of Battagram police station during an operation.

He said that over one kilogramme of hashish was recovered from another drug peddler named Munawar Khan of Kanai village.

Separate cases have been registered against both the suspects.

STRIKE EXTENDED: Staffers of the Education Monitoring Authority (EMA), who are on a pen-down strike from November 1, have extended their protest in front of the divisional headquarters press club here in the district.

They have been demanding promotion after five years of service, change of nomenclature, service structure and payment of all dues.

Talking to this scribe, EMA staff leader Israr Ahmed and provincial coordination committee general secretary Farhan Khan claimed that unfortunately the high-ups of the education department were not accepting their genuine demands.
